#4373fa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4373fa is composed of 26.3% red, 45.1%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.2% cyan, 54%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 224.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 62.2%. #4373fa color hex could be obtained by blending #86e6ff with #0000f5.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#4373fa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4373fa has RGB values of R:67, G:115,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 4420602.

Shades and Tints of #4373fa
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000103 is the darkest color, while #eff3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4373fa
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9da1 is the less saturated color, while #4373fa is the most saturated one.
